Transaction 598a02932d4bebcfcc9de44e496b84f41535f61e6d7ab4178ac5e41b99fcc34b

1 Input
2 Outputs
  • 598a02932d4bebcfcc9de44e496b84f41535f61e6d7ab4178ac5e41b99fcc34b:0
  • value  310562865
    address  1KgCvRRT3WHRQCMERQTfHK7SQeNEwvJa1C
  • 598a02932d4bebcfcc9de44e496b84f41535f61e6d7ab4178ac5e41b99fcc34b:1
  • value  2386303
    address  15s1QXh6WR4PdM3xqnPmRqpDxeoPuL4LoM